Product Introduction
The MM116EL is a professional GNSS module developed by MXGNSS for global high-precision markets. Built on proprietary high-precision chip design, it supports multi-constellation (BDS, GPS, Galileo,QZSS) combined with dual-frequency(L1/L5) RTK technology, capable of stable centimeter-level precision and fast convergence times. The product stands out for its robust anti-jamming capabilities, low power consumption with good cost performance ,widely used in global positioning markets.
Features
| •L1 + L5 dual frequency RTK technology, centimeter level accuracy | •Fully Support for Beidou-3 satellites |
| •Support for high precision observations output | •Smart Suppress anti-jamming technology |
| •Mainstream package size 17 × 22mm |
Application Fields
High-precision application fields such as lawnmowers and intelligent robots.
